Schwere Pflichtverletzung bei Ruhigen Vermögen
Definition
Federal study reveals German savings banks have not sufficiently fulfilled obligations to keep records of dormant assets, including expropriated Jewish bank deposits, risking regulatory scrutiny and asset mismanagement.
Key Findings
- Financial Impact: Several billion euros (€ mehrere Milliarden) in unreported dormant accounts; €2 billion in inactive accounts
- Frequency: Ongoing, with historical and current accounts affected
- Root Cause: Inadequate record-keeping and failure to exhaust communication channels for heir location
